Getting Dumber

I just got the results of last semester's teaching evaluations. One of the weird questions in this evaluation is one where the students are asked if the instructor was knowledgeable about the subject being taught. If they answered no, wouldn't that be a credit to the instructor since they didn't know about the subject matter when the semester started?

I was looking at my evaluations for the past 5 semesters and I pretty much score perfect on this question with the combined agree and strongly agree responses adding up to a 100% every semester. That was before last semester. As it turns out I got dumber. 7.2% of respondents disagreed that I was knowledgeable about the subject I was teaching :)

The thing with evaluations is it captures only both ends of the distribution, those that were not very satisfied and those that were very satisfied with your performance. Because only these students really do care to get their opinions recorded. Still, I would like to go back to being 100% knowledgeable :)
